Key Words in Word Problems

There are some key words you must be associated with when solving word problems in order to establish relationships between your known and unknown information. Here is a list I got off the internet with words and their meanings, but there are many others you can come accross by.

Addition
increased by, more than, combined, together, total of, sum, added to
Subtraction
decreased by, minus, less, difference between/of, less than, fewer than
Multiplication
of, times, multiplied by, product of, increased/decreased by a factor of (this type can involve both addition or subtraction and multiplication!)
Division
per, a, out of, ratio of, quotient of, percent (divide by 100)
Equals
is, are, was, were, will be, gives, yields, sold for
